If a mission is cargo, which symbol would you expect to see?

Explanation:
Cargo operations are shown with a crate or box-like symbol on airfield diagrams. That simple shape communicates freight activities at a glance and is distinct from icons used for passengers or other support roles. The symbol that resembles a box/crate best captures cargo, so it’s the natural and correct choice. The other symbols typically depict people or different operation types, which wouldn’t convey cargo.
